Many people believe that spiritual growth requires long hours of meditation, attending retreats, or spending large amounts of time in deep inner work. While those things can be powerful, I want to offer you a much simpler—and more accessible—way to support your spiritual practice and uncover your life purpose.
The truth is, your greatest growth happens in the present moment.
Everything unresolved from your past—your old belief systems, emotional patterns, and fears—is already showing up in how you experience life right now. Your reactions, your feelings, your inner resistance—all of it is the classroom for your healing and growth.
Spiritual Growth Happens in the Moment
Instead of thinking you must “do more”—sit for an hour a day, or go away on retreat—what if you viewed every moment of your life as an opportunity to grow?
Every emotional reaction, every uncomfortable moment, every fear or hesitation is an invitation to heal and move closer to your true self.
When something triggers you, try asking yourself:
• Is this truly about what’s happening now, or is it connected to something from my past that’s still unresolved?
• Am I expressing who I truly am, or am I hiding behind a mask or old pattern?
• Am I living consciously, or reacting out of habit?
This simple awareness brings you back to your body, your breath, and the truth of how you feel in each moment—and that is the foundation of true spiritual growth.
Resolving Old Patterns Unlocks Your Life Purpose
When we still carry old pain, fears, or habits like people-pleasing, perfectionism, or self-doubt, we live masked versions of ourselves. We hide our truth, suppress our real feelings, and limit the life we’re meant to live.
Your real life purpose isn’t “out there”—it’s found by clearing these internal blocks, moment by moment.
As you become more aware:
•You’ll notice when you’re not expressing yourself authentically.
•You’ll learn to set healthy boundaries.
•You’ll recognize when your actions don’t align with how you really feel.
•You’ll have the courage to step outside old comfort zones and live intentionally.
Each step you take to heal and align with your true self leads you closer to a deeper, more fulfilling life purpose.
Simple Tips to Begin Your Everyday Spiritual Practice
???? Practice Moment-to-Moment Awareness:
Bring your focus back to your breath and body throughout the day. Notice how you feel during everyday situations.
???? Question Your Reactions:
When emotions arise, ask: Is this the real me responding, or an old survival pattern?
???? Resolve Inner Incongruence:
When your feelings and actions don’t match, choose actions that feel more authentic and aligned with your true self.
???? Build Self-Awareness and Self-Acceptance:
Compassionately notice your patterns without judgment. This builds emotional strength and clarity.
???? Step Through Fear:
Growth happens when you lovingly challenge yourself to step outside of the old patterns that no longer serve you.
???? Trust the Simplicity:
Every moment offers a chance to live with more freedom, authenticity, and purpose—no retreats or complicated rituals required.
